Red clover can grow from 20 to 80 cm tall with trifoliate leaves. The flowers of a red clover range from dark to light pink.

A four leaf clover is a common 3 leaf clover with a mutation which makes it grow a fourth leaf. According to Irish tradition, a 4 leaf clover brings good luck to their finders, especially if it's found accidentally.
